在安卓中使用新的线程执行某个方法时出现了这样的错误,程序奔溃,
java.lang.RuntimeException: Can't create handler inside thread that has not called Looper.prepare()
at android.os.Handler.<init>(Handler.java:121)
at android.widget.Toast.<init>(Toast.java:68)
at android.widget.Toast.makeText(Toast.java:231)
后来确认是在线程方法中使用了
Toast.makeText方法,因为线程中无法直接调用此方法,只能在主线程中使用,删除toast.makeText后就没有这个错误了